MC Alger and Mamelodi Sundowns Battle to a Goalless Draw in CAF Champions League Clash on 2025-11-28
In a tightly contested battle between MC Alger and Mamelodi Sundowns, both teams settled for a goalless draw in Match Round 2 of the CAF Champions League. The clash, held at the Stade du 5 Juillet in Algiers, witnessed a display of tactical prowess and defensive resilience from both sides.
The match kicked off with a high tempo as both teams looked to assert their dominance early on. MC Alger, playing in front of their home crowd, showed intent with some early attacking moves, but Mamelodi Sundowns’ defense stood firm, thwarting any goal-scoring opportunities that came their way.
Mamelodi Sundowns, on the other hand, demonstrated their attacking threat with some swift counter-attacks that tested MC Alger’s backline. However, the Algerian side managed to keep the visitors at bay, with their goalkeeper pulling off some crucial saves to deny Mamelodi Sundowns the lead.
